A 41-year-old woman has been charged almost a year on from a crash that killed a 12-year-old boy outside a Glenorchy school.
Following an “extensive” investigation, police have confirmed the woman is facing charges of causing death by negligent driving and driving without due care and attention.

The incident occurred shortly after 3pm near Cosgrove High School on Main Road in Glenorchy on April 5, 2024.
Police and emergency services rushed to the scene, but despite their efforts, the young boy died at the scene.

Police at the time said the driver of the vehicle involved was taken to the Royal Hobart Hospital for mandatory blood testing.
The woman will appear in the Hobart Magistrates Court in May.
